Health, Safety & Quality Apprentice
Location: Melton (near Hull, HU14 3HJ)
Salary: National Minimum Wage (age dependent) + 30 days holiday + pension + staff discount across Heron Foods & B&M
If you're looking to start your career in Health, Safety and Quality, learn new skills, and gain valuable experience with a growing national retailer, this could be the perfect opportunity for you.
As a Health, Safety & Quality Apprentice, you'll support our Health, Safety and Quality team in helping to maintain safe working environments, promote compliance, and uphold quality standards across our stores, distribution centre and support functions. You'll gain practical experience while working alongside experienced professionals in a fast-paced retail business.
This is an excellent opportunity to develop valuable administrative, analytical and compliance-focused skills while earning a nationally recognised apprenticeship qualification.

About The Role
You'll be part of our Health, Safety and Quality team, helping to support the systems and processes that keep our colleagues, customers and workplaces safe. Working alongside experienced colleagues, you'll learn how health and safety policies are implemented, how quality standards are monitored, and how compliance requirements are maintained across a national retail operation.
Your responsibilities will include:
- Supporting the administration of health, safety and quality processes
- Maintaining accurate records, reports and compliance documentation
- Logging and tracking incidents, accidents and near-miss reports
- Assisting with investigations and follow-up actions where required
- Supporting the coordination of risk assessments and audits
- Monitoring compliance-related activities and maintaining tracking systems
- Liaising with stores, distribution centres and internal departments to obtain information and provide updates
- Assisting with the preparation of health, safety and quality reports
- Supporting awareness campaigns and colleague communications relating to health, safety and wellbeing
- Learning about legal requirements, company policies and industry best practice
- Providing general administrative support to the Health, Safety and Quality team

About Heron Foods
Heron Foods is part of the B&M Group and operates 340+ stores across the UK. We're a fast-growing, value-driven retailer offering a friendly, supportive working environment and genuine opportunities for development.
Our apprenticeship programmes provide the opportunity to gain valuable workplace experience while earning and learning, helping you build a successful long-term career.
